    Discover the benefits of MRI for radiotherapy


    With its exceptional soft-tissue visualization capabilities and wide range of image contrasts, MRI has become a powerful tool to help more precisely define tumor boundaries. This is particularly important as it has been established that there is a high degree of uncertainty in target volume delineation, and it is even reported to represent the largest uncertainty in the entire radiotherapy process for most tumor sites**. Better visualization of the target area and nearby organs-at-risk is a key factor in enhancing target volume delineation. MRI’s expanding role also can be attributed to its functional imaging capabilities, which can inform both target characterization and treatment response.

    Ingenia MR-RT


    Ingenia MR-RT is a dedicated MR simulation platform that provides high quality, high contrast MR images acquired with the patient in treatment position. Designed for the needs of radiation oncology, this comprehensive solution provides the tools and software needed for versatile and efficient imaging for radiotherapy planning.

    MR-only radiotherapy


    Our innovative MRCAT (MR for Calculating ATtenuation) clinical applications lets you plan radiation therapy using MRI as primary imaging modality. Within just one, fast MR exam, MRCAT provides both excellent soft-tissue contrast for target and OAR delineation and CT-like density information for dose calculations.

    This not only extends the benefits of MRI’s excellent soft-tissue contrast to radiotherapy planning, but it also eliminates arduous, error-prone CT-MRI registration from the process, reducing uncertainties and complexity.
